Commit b21263b3 authored by Natanael Copa's avatar Natanael Copa

main/mkinitfs: minor fix

parent 965684ed
From 98fb74fadf3dc91a22b6aa11b4351e1a8ea3ef18 Mon Sep 17 00:00:00 2001
From: Natanael Copa <ncopa@alpinelinux.org>
Date: Wed, 3 Nov 2010 13:02:12 +0000
Subject: [PATCH] mkinitfs: fix for running without -b option
---
mkinitfs.in | 4 ++--
1 files changed, 2 insertions(+), 2 deletions(-)
diff --git a/mkinitfs.in b/mkinitfs.in
index 8246d07..67981c4 100755
--- a/mkinitfs.in
+++ b/mkinitfs.in
@@ -16,7 +16,7 @@ _cp() {
local i
if [ -n "$list_sources" ]; then
for i in "$@"; do
- echo "$basedir"/$i
+ echo "$basedir"/"$i"
done
return
fi
@@ -55,7 +55,7 @@ initfs_base() {
done
[ -z "$list_sources" ] && mkdir -p $dirs
- cd "$basedir"
+ cd "${basedir:-/}"
for file in $(feature_files "$filelists_dir"); do
_cp $file
done
--
1.7.3.2
# Maintainer: Natanael Copa <ncopa@alpinelinux.org>
pkgname=mkinitfs
pkgver=2.1.1
pkgrel=0
pkgrel=1
pkgdesc="Tool to generate initramfs images for Alpine"
url=http://git.alpinelinux.org/cgit/mkinitfs
depends="busybox apk-tools>=2.0"
triggers="$pkgname.trigger:/usr/share/kernel/*"
source="http://git.alpinelinux.org/cgit/$pkgname/snapshot/$pkgname-$pkgver.tar.bz2
0001-mkinitfs-fix-for-running-without-b-option.patch
eglibc.patch
"
license="GPL-2"
prepare() {
cd "$srcdir"/$pkgname-$pkgver
patch -p1 -i "$srcdir"/0001-mkinitfs-fix-for-running-without-b-option.patch || return 1
# If we are using eglibc we need to include eglibc libs
# instead of uclibc libs.
if [ "$ALPINE_LIBC" = "eglibc" ]; then
......@@ -30,4 +33,5 @@ package() {
make install DESTDIR="$pkgdir" || return 1
}
md5sums="0bb08663748f8fe3578236ad161bf5e6 mkinitfs-2.1.1.tar.bz2
50fbfe355bc13564299850db1c4c6862 0001-mkinitfs-fix-for-running-without-b-option.patch
e59c2f7de496fe430b07e32fd812ebe0 eglibc.patch"
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ment